Consider the Location First
Location is one of the most important factors when choosing a business hotel. Look for a hotel that is close to your meeting venue, corporate office, conference center, or airport. A strategic location helps minimize travel time, reduces transportation costs, and ensures you arrive at meetings on time.
Hotels situated near business districts also provide easy access to restaurants, banks, and essential services, making your stay more convenient.
Prioritize Reliable Wi-Fi
In today’s digital world, a strong and stable internet connection is essential for business travelers. Whether you’re attending virtual meetings, sending emails, or working on presentations, reliable Wi-Fi can significantly improve productivity.
Before booking, check guest reviews or hotel descriptions to ensure the internet service meets professional requirements.
Look for Business-Friendly Amenities
A good business hotel should offer facilities designed to support work-related activities. Consider amenities such as:
- Dedicated workspaces in rooms
- Meeting and conference facilities
- Business centers with printing services
- 24-hour front desk support
- Express check-in and check-out options
- Charging stations and power outlets
These features can save valuable time and help maintain your workflow while traveling.
Comfortable Rooms Improve Productivity
After a long day of meetings, a comfortable room can make all the difference. Look for accommodations that provide ergonomic work desks, comfortable beds, proper lighting, and a quiet environment.
A well-designed room allows you to rest effectively and prepare for the next day’s responsibilities.
Check Dining Options
Business schedules can be unpredictable. Hotels with on-site restaurants, room service, or complimentary breakfast options can provide flexibility and convenience. Having access to quality meals without leaving the property can be especially helpful during busy travel days.
Consider Transportation Services
Many business hotels offer airport transfers, shuttle services, or easy access to public transportation. These services can simplify your travel arrangements and reduce logistical challenges during your trip.
Read Reviews from Other Business Travelers
Guest reviews often provide valuable insights into a hotel’s actual performance. Pay special attention to feedback regarding internet quality, cleanliness, customer service, and business facilities. Experiences shared by other business travelers can help you make a more informed decision.
Balance Cost and Value
While budget is always important, the cheapest option isn’t always the best choice. Consider the overall value offered by the hotel, including location, amenities, comfort, and services. Investing slightly more in a quality hotel can lead to a more productive and enjoyable business trip.
